Saim Ayub, born on May 24, 2002, in Karachi, Pakistan, is an emerging cricketer known for his aggressive batting style and fearless attitude. Representing Pakistan in T20 internationals and domestic leagues, Saim has impressed fans with his explosive performances, technical skill, and confidence as one of Pakistan’s next-generation cricket stars.

Domestic record – 2023-24
Historic Quaid-e-Azam Trophy Final
203 in first innings and 109 in second — first player ever to make a double-hundred + hundred in the final.
